What Is OSHA & Why Is It the World’s Most Demanded Safety Credential?

OSHA — the Occupational Safety and Health Administration — is the US federal agency responsible for enforcing workplace safety. OSHA training certifications are recognized globally as the benchmark for occupational safety competency.

OSHA outreach programs (10-hour and 30-hour) are offered in two main tracks: General Industry and Construction. Both tracks are specifically designed for workers, supervisors, and managers who need to recognize, avoid, abate, and prevent safety and health hazards in their industries.

What You Will Learn from OSHA Training

Core competencies gained from the OSHA 30-hour program the most

comprehensive OSHA certification at STCS PK.

Hazard Recognition & Identification

Identify physical, chemical, biological, and ergonomic workplace hazards across all industry types.

Electrical Safety & Lockout/Tagout

Master electrical hazard controls, lockout/tagout procedures, and arc flash prevention protocols.

Hazard Communication (HazCom)

Read and apply Safety Data Sheets (SDS), chemical labeling, and GHS pictogram systems.

Fire Prevention & Emergency Response

Develop fire prevention plans, understand fire suppression systems, and lead emergency evacuations.

OSHA Standards & Regulations

Understand OSHA's general industry (29 CFR 1910) and construction (29 CFR 1926) standards and compliance requirements.

Fall Protection Systems

Implement guardrails, safety nets, personal fall arrest systems, and ladder safety practices on site.

PPE Selection & Use

Assess hazards and correctly select, use, and maintain appropriate personal protective equipment.

Incident Reporting & Recordkeeping

Comply with OSHA 300 log requirements, proper incident documentation, and employer reporting obligations.

What is the difference between OSHA 10, 30, and 48 hours?

OSHA 10 is a basic awareness course for entry-level workers taking 1–2 days. OSHA 30 is for supervisors and safety personnel covering a much broader range of hazards over 4–5 days — it is the most widely demanded for Gulf employment. OSHA 48 is an advanced program for experienced HSE professionals needing deep, comprehensive coverage of all OSHA standards.

No formal educational qualifications are required for OSHA 10 or 30 Hour programs. These courses are designed for workers at all education levels. For the OSHA 48 Hour advanced program, we recommend prior experience in an HSE role or completion of OSHA 10/30 first.

OSHA completion cards do not technically expire, but many employers and Gulf immigration authorities require a certificate issued within the last 3–5 years. We recommend refreshing your OSHA certification every 3 years to stay current with updated OSHA standards and remain competitive for jobs abroad.

Choose Construction if you work or plan to work on building sites, civil works, or infrastructure projects. Choose General Industry if you work in manufacturing, warehousing, chemical processing, healthcare, or any non-construction environment.
